Bug#448300: emdebian-tools: generates ~/.dpkg-cross/sources.testing incorrectly
On Sunday 28 October 2007, Neil Williams wrote: On Sun, 28 Oct 2007 21:41:51 +0100 (CET) Ivan Vucica [EMAIL PROTECTED] wrote: This specific bug still occurs. The file (now ~/.apt-cross/sources.testing) is still generated with main testing repeating twice instead of having main testing contrib non-free. Fixed in 0.4.3 in Emdebian. emdebian-tools development is rapid and interim releases occur in Emdebian but emdebian-tools sets up this repository for you so each update should be available. You may need to remove the ~/.apt-cross/ directory and let emdebian-tools (or apt-cross -u) recreate it. Interesting enough, the file did not get created at all. [EMAIL PROTECTED]:~$ emsetup -v Checking apt cache data is up to date ... Checking unstable on arm using apt sources Updating apt-cache for arm You must put some 'source' URIs in your sources.list Reading package lists... Done You must put some 'source' URIs in your sources.list Cannot find a native gcc for arm. Trying to locate latest version of gcc for i386. You must put some 'source' URIs in your sources.list Error: emsetup is unable to proceed - cannot find gcc for arm! [EMAIL PROTECTED]:~$ ls -a ~/.apt-cross/ . .. alternatives .aptupdate-stamp-unstable-arm diversion info lock parts statoverride status unstable updates [EMAIL PROTECTED]:~$ Did I do something wrong? emdebian-tools 0.5.0 should be OK for Debian in a day or so but won't get into testing for a while. Debian bugs are only ever fixed in unstable so if you want the fixes soon, you should be using unstable - or install the interim emdebian-tools from Emdebian SVN. I'll use unstable versions of your packages, and those that your packages depend on. Generally I don't like unstable since I had some bad experiences with stuff breaking down badly due to dependancy problems. In addition to that, emchain is unable to fetch any files into /opt/emdebian (which is where I configured it to store files) unless ran with sudo. It should at least suggest running with sudo ;) No. This is a permissions error on your system. I use /opt/emdebian and as long as you have the permissions correct on /opt, all the directories needed will work. Try emsource -v base-files or some other (small) package. emsetup should also (upon not detecting GCC) tell user to run emchain. Try emsetup -v I guess I cannot really try this since the sources file didn't get generated. Perhaps I should copy the existing one, but I'm getting kind-of tired right now ;) I really think that testing this in real time would be beneficial, and then posting the chat log somewhere for posterity. (Since I'm trying to get it to work, I'm not sure if this is the exact procedure on how to use this package. I just used emdebian.org's Quick Start tutorial in the Wiki, and iirc the 0.3.0 version DID suggest running emchain. Correct me if I'm a noob ;) ) The verbosity levels have been tweaked. The manpages have also been updated in various areas. Or I should start reading the docs. I surely will try to get emdebian to work, but for the time being, I'm kindof in a hurry and I'll try other methods of compiling the Linux kernel for my PocketPC ;) I'd also like to thank you for the time you're putting into EmDebian! Once it gets a bit more stable, it will surely make things easier. I'm looking at OpenEmbedded right now and its install procedure looks a bit intimidating. (And as I said, I know very little about the whole Embedded Linux thing, so I'm perhaps putting tools of very distinct target audience into the same basket, but that's the kind of thing that newbies tend to do, right? :) ) -- To UNSUBSCRIBE, email to [EMAIL PROTECTED] with a subject of unsubscribe. Trouble? Contact [EMAIL PROTECTED]
Bug#448300: emdebian-tools: generates ~/.dpkg-cross/sources.testing incorrectly
Acknowledging the fix has arrived, it's in testing. I have had some trouble, I will file a new bugreport for it. I have found a fix and will elaborate there. I will send additional information regarding 448300 when I test further. Ivan Vucica On Sat, 27 Oct 2007, Neil Williams wrote: On Sat, 27 Oct 2007 23:26:41 +0200 Ivan Vucica [EMAIL PROTECTED] wrote: Package: emdebian-tools Version: 0.3.0 Severity: normal Fixed in 0.4.0 currently in unstable and due to migrate into testing v.v.soon. 0.4.0 requires dpkg-cross 2.0.0 and apt-cross 0.3.0 as well as a variety of other changes because apt-cross was mostly rewritten for the 0.3.0 release. ii apt-cross0.2.0 retrieve, build and install librar ii dpkg-cross 1.39tools for cross compiling Debian p ii dpkg-dev 1.14.7 package building tools for Debian Please retest with apt-cross 0.3.0, dpkg-cross 2.0.0 and emdebian-tools 0.4.x - currently at 0.4.3 in Emdebian. Please wait for the existing hint to take effect for these to migrate into testing together (should be in the next 24rs). -- Neil Williams = http://www.data-freedom.org/ http://www.nosoftwarepatents.com/ http://www.linux.codehelp.co.uk/ -- To UNSUBSCRIBE, email to [EMAIL PROTECTED] with a subject of unsubscribe. Trouble? Contact [EMAIL PROTECTED]
Bug#448300: emdebian-tools: generates ~/.dpkg-cross/sources.testing incorrectly
This specific bug still occurs. The file (now ~/.apt-cross/sources.testing) is still generated with main testing repeating twice instead of having main testing contrib non-free. In addition to that, emchain is unable to fetch any files into /opt/emdebian (which is where I configured it to store files) unless ran with sudo. It should at least suggest running with sudo ;) emsetup should also (upon not detecting GCC) tell user to run emchain. (Since I'm trying to get it to work, I'm not sure if this is the exact procedure on how to use this package. I just used emdebian.org's Quick Start tutorial in the Wiki, and iirc the 0.3.0 version DID suggest running emchain. Correct me if I'm a noob ;) ) Ivan Vucica On Sat, 27 Oct 2007, Neil Williams wrote: On Sat, 27 Oct 2007 23:26:41 +0200 Ivan Vucica [EMAIL PROTECTED] wrote: Package: emdebian-tools Version: 0.3.0 Severity: normal Fixed in 0.4.0 currently in unstable and due to migrate into testing v.v.soon. 0.4.0 requires dpkg-cross 2.0.0 and apt-cross 0.3.0 as well as a variety of other changes because apt-cross was mostly rewritten for the 0.3.0 release. ii apt-cross0.2.0 retrieve, build and install librar ii dpkg-cross 1.39tools for cross compiling Debian p ii dpkg-dev 1.14.7 package building tools for Debian Please retest with apt-cross 0.3.0, dpkg-cross 2.0.0 and emdebian-tools 0.4.x - currently at 0.4.3 in Emdebian. Please wait for the existing hint to take effect for these to migrate into testing together (should be in the next 24rs). -- Neil Williams = http://www.data-freedom.org/ http://www.nosoftwarepatents.com/ http://www.linux.codehelp.co.uk/ -- To UNSUBSCRIBE, email to [EMAIL PROTECTED] with a subject of unsubscribe. Trouble? Contact [EMAIL PROTECTED]
Bug#448300: emdebian-tools: generates ~/.dpkg-cross/sources.testing incorrectly
On Sun, 28 Oct 2007 21:41:51 +0100 (CET) Ivan Vucica [EMAIL PROTECTED] wrote: This specific bug still occurs. The file (now ~/.apt-cross/sources.testing) is still generated with main testing repeating twice instead of having main testing contrib non-free. Fixed in 0.4.3 in Emdebian. emdebian-tools development is rapid and interim releases occur in Emdebian but emdebian-tools sets up this repository for you so each update should be available. You may need to remove the ~/.apt-cross/ directory and let emdebian-tools (or apt-cross -u) recreate it. emdebian-tools 0.5.0 should be OK for Debian in a day or so but won't get into testing for a while. Debian bugs are only ever fixed in unstable so if you want the fixes soon, you should be using unstable - or install the interim emdebian-tools from Emdebian SVN. In addition to that, emchain is unable to fetch any files into /opt/emdebian (which is where I configured it to store files) unless ran with sudo. It should at least suggest running with sudo ;) No. This is a permissions error on your system. I use /opt/emdebian and as long as you have the permissions correct on /opt, all the directories needed will work. Try emsource -v base-files or some other (small) package. emsetup should also (upon not detecting GCC) tell user to run emchain. Try emsetup -v (Since I'm trying to get it to work, I'm not sure if this is the exact procedure on how to use this package. I just used emdebian.org's Quick Start tutorial in the Wiki, and iirc the 0.3.0 version DID suggest running emchain. Correct me if I'm a noob ;) ) The verbosity levels have been tweaked. The manpages have also been updated in various areas. -- Neil Williams = http://www.data-freedom.org/ http://www.nosoftwarepatents.com/ http://www.linux.codehelp.co.uk/ pgpJHy1TwkVBJ.pgp Description: PGP signature
Bug#448300: emdebian-tools: generates ~/.dpkg-cross/sources.testing incorrectly
Package: emdebian-tools Version: 0.3.0 Severity: normal It appears that the file mentioned in the subject is incorrectly generated. Thus, the distribution (e.g. testing) and section (e.g. main) are repeated in place of other sections mentioned in the same line (e.g. contrib and non-free). Here's the system wide sources.list (comments taken out, space added) deb file:/var/cache/apt-build/repository apt-build main deb http://ftp.hr.debian.org/debian/ testing main contrib non-free deb-src http://ftp.hr.debian.org/debian testing main contrib non-free deb http://apt.tt-solutions.com/debian/ etch main deb http://www.emdebian.org/debian/ testing main deb-src http://www.emdebian.org/debian/ testing main Here's the generated sources.testing: deb http://ftp.hr.debian.org/debian/ testing main testing main deb-src http://ftp.hr.debian.org/debian/ testing main testing main deb http://apt.tt-solutions.com/debian/ testing main deb-src http://apt.tt-solutions.com/debian/ testing main deb http://www.emdebian.org/debian/ testing main deb-src http://www.emdebian.org/debian/ testing main deb http://www.emdebian.org/debian/ testing main deb-src http://www.emdebian.org/debian/ testing main deb http://ftp.uk.debian.org/debian testing main deb-src http://ftp.uk.debian.org/debian testing main Please excuse my ignorance on how the system works, I was trying it out when this happened. I'm not even sure which tool generates the above file (is it emsetup?) -- System Information: Debian Release: lenny/sid APT prefers testing APT policy: (1000, 'testing') Architecture: i386 (i686) Kernel: Linux 2.6.22-1-686 (SMP w/1 CPU core) Locale: LANG=en_US, LC_CTYPE=en_US (charmap=ISO-8859-1) Shell: /bin/sh linked to /bin/bash Versions of packages emdebian-tools depends on: ii apt 0.7.6 Advanced front-end for dpkg ii apt-cross0.2.0 retrieve, build and install librar ii autoconf 2.61-4 automatic configure script builder ii automake 1:1.10+nogfdl-1 A tool for generating GNU Standard ii binutils 2.18-1 The GNU assembler, linker and bina ii debconf [debconf-2.0]1.5.14 Debian configuration management sy ii debhelper5.0.57 helper programs for debian/rules ii debootstrap 1.0.3 Bootstrap a basic Debian system ii devscripts 2.10.9 Scripts to make the life of a Debi ii dpatch 2.0.27 patch maintenance system for Debia ii dpkg-cross 1.39tools for cross compiling Debian p ii dpkg-dev 1.14.7 package building tools for Debian ii fakeroot 1.8.2 Gives a fake root environment ii flex 2.5.33-12 A fast lexical analyzer generator. ii gawk 1:3.1.5.dfsg-4 GNU awk, a pattern scanning and pr ii gcc 4:4.2.1-6 The GNU C compiler ii libconfig-auto-perl 0.20-1 Magical config file parser ii libfile-homedir-perl 0.64-1 Get the home directory for yoursel ii libparse-debianchangelog 1.1.1-1 parse Debian changelogs and output ii libtext-diff-perl0.35-2 Perform diffs on files and record ii libwww-perl 5.805-1 WWW client/server library for Perl ii pbuilder 0.173 personal package builder for Debia ii perl 5.8.8-11.1 Larry Wall's Practical Extraction ii realpath 1.10Return the canonicalized absolute ii sudo 1.6.8p12-6 Provide limited super user privile ii ucf 3.003 Update Configuration File: preserv Versions of packages emdebian-tools recommends: ii subversion 1.4.4dfsg1-1 Advanced version control system -- debconf information: * emsource/svnusername: * emsetup/aptagent: true * emsource/workdir: /opt/emdebian -- To UNSUBSCRIBE, email to [EMAIL PROTECTED] with a subject of unsubscribe. Trouble? Contact [EMAIL PROTECTED]
Bug#448300: emdebian-tools: generates ~/.dpkg-cross/sources.testing incorrectly
On Sat, 27 Oct 2007 23:26:41 +0200 Ivan Vucica [EMAIL PROTECTED] wrote: Package: emdebian-tools Version: 0.3.0 Severity: normal Fixed in 0.4.0 currently in unstable and due to migrate into testing v.v.soon. 0.4.0 requires dpkg-cross 2.0.0 and apt-cross 0.3.0 as well as a variety of other changes because apt-cross was mostly rewritten for the 0.3.0 release. ii apt-cross0.2.0 retrieve, build and install librar ii dpkg-cross 1.39tools for cross compiling Debian p ii dpkg-dev 1.14.7 package building tools for Debian Please retest with apt-cross 0.3.0, dpkg-cross 2.0.0 and emdebian-tools 0.4.x - currently at 0.4.3 in Emdebian. Please wait for the existing hint to take effect for these to migrate into testing together (should be in the next 24rs). -- Neil Williams = http://www.data-freedom.org/ http://www.nosoftwarepatents.com/ http://www.linux.codehelp.co.uk/ pgpkI9TEQBvDn.pgp Description: PGP signature